At its core, the emotional bond players feel bonds on subtlety. Testing a game becomes more than troubleshooting—it’s a ritual of care, collaboration, and shared achievement. When feedback loops are clear, progress visible, and contributions valued, players transition from passive users to invested advocates.

Player attachment often grows through incremental milestones: solving challenging quests, discovering hidden features, or contributing insightful critiques. These moments reinforce a sense of competence and belonging. Research supports this emotional arc. Players retain longer and engage more deeply when games align with intrinsic needs: autonomy, competence, and relatedness. Simple mechanics that reward thoughtful play—real-time feedback, visible impact, and community acknowledgment—fuel motivation and attachment.
